Output 143ccdedb176bfa6f80c761fe3f00b631452007eaa28376f6438bb530917f607:1

value
1913500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f2a8db6aff50bb4ed0bffb1ee640c29cb7771a3 OP_EQUAL
address
34XorAUwKBVnk61Hgqhpsssz1zKs3o2S3j
transaction
143ccdedb176bfa6f80c761fe3f00b631452007eaa28376f6438bb530917f607
spent
true